#b32528 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b32528 is composed of 70.2% red, 14.5%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 79.3% magenta, 77.7% yellow and 29.8% black. It has a hue angle of 358.7 degrees, a saturation of 65.7% and a lightness of 42.4%. #b32528 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ff4a50 with #670000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3333.

Shades and Tints of #b32528
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#fcefef is the lightest one.

Tones of #b32528
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#716768 is the less saturated color, while #d40408 is the most saturated one.
